Nvidia Earnings to Test AI Momentum
Nvidia's upcoming earnings report this week is anticipated to provide further validation of the artificial intelligence (AI) sector's growth trajectory. The report will be closely watched for indications of sustained demand for AI-related hardware, particularly from major cloud service providers, known as hyperscalers.
However, market observers are questioning the long-term sustainability of the substantial capital expenditures by these hyperscalers, which are crucial for driving Nvidia's growth.
Concurrently, the U.S. rates market is exhibiting cautionary signals that appear to be largely unreflected in equity valuations. Mortgage rates are approaching 6.5%, and 30-year Treasury yields have surpassed 5% for the first time since 2007. These rising interest rates indicate increasing borrowing costs and potentially tighter financial conditions, which could impact corporate profitability and economic growth.
The divergence between the buoyant stock market and the warning signs from the bond market suggests a potential disconnect in investor sentiment. While the AI boom continues to fuel optimism in technology stocks, the broader economic implications of higher interest rates could introduce headwinds for the market in the coming period.
